Basis functions
Switching on/off the radio set
Turn the on/off switch clockwise: A power-on beep and the announcement Power ON sound
(when the speech announcement is activated). Afterwards the green status LED flashes 4 x and
the channel number is announced (e.g. one for channel 1).
For switching off the radio set, turn the on/off switch counter clockwise.
Adjusting the volume
Use the on/off switch to adjust the desired volume.
Selecting the channel
Use the channel switch to select the desired channel respectively channel with stored CTCSS/DCSS
code (see table).
When the speech announcement is activated, the selected channel is announced (e.g. two for
channel 2).
Table of channels
Channel number Frequency (MHz) CTCSS/ CDCSS Code
1 1 (446,00625) OFF
2 2 (446,01875) OFF
3 3 (446,03125) OFF
4 4 (446,04375) OFF
5 5 (446,05625) OFF
6 6 (446,06875) OFF
7 7 (446,08125) OFF
8 8 (446,09375) OFF
9 1 (446,00625) 107,2 Hz/ CTCSS
10 8 (446,09375) 110,9 Hz/ CTCSS
11 3 (446,03125) 114,8 Hz/ CTCSS
12 6 (446,06875) 82,5 Hz/ CTCSS
13 4 (446,04375) D132N/ CDCSS
14 2 (446,01875) D155N/ CDCSS
15 5 (446,05625) D134N/ CDCSS
16 Scan Function
Transmission
For transmitting, hold the PTT button pressed and speak with normal voice level and a distance
of approx. 5 cm into the microphone. The red status LED is illuminated while transmitting. If your
message is finished, release the PTT key again.
Reception
When the radio set is switched on, it is ready-to-receive (unless the set is transmitting).
If a signal is received on the adjusted channel, the green status LED lights up.
